Job Description:
Description: This role involves engaging clients in the lobby to educate and assist with transactions via self-service resources such as mobile banking, online banking, or ATM. Responsibilities include processing cash transactions accurately and efficiently, and having in-depth conversations to understand clients' financial and life priorities, connecting them to suitable solutions.
